About the Cost of Living in Hopatcong

The median home value in Hopatcong is $318,600 — 4% above the national median of $305,000. Median rent runs $1,563/month, 19% higher than the national median of $1,314/month. The median household income of $114,057/year is 53% higher than the US median of $74,580. The local unemployment rate is 3.1%, below the national average of 4.8%. New Jersey's top state income tax rate is 10.8% and the combined sales tax is 6.6%. The climate averages highs of 60.7°F and lows of 40.2°F. Overall, Hopatcong has a cost of living index of 110 versus the US average of 100, meaning it is 10% more expensive.
